Bike users frustrated

30 Nov, 2009 03:00 AM
SUNRASYIA Bicycle Users Group is frustrated Mildura Rural City Council has decided to drop the city’s cyclist hub project.

The club’s 35 plus members believe Sunraysia cyclists are getting a raw deal and said council was not providing adequate bicycle infrastructure.

For the past year, council has debated suitable sites within the city to build a bicycle hub. When councillors could not agree on a location, council voted to abandon the program.

The State Government’s Department of Transport promised $184,000 towards the proposed construction, council also agreed to provide funding – bringing the total budget to $365,000.

The project would have provided cyclists with shower and toilet facilities, bicycle stands, drinking fountains, change and locker rooms.
